How should overall equipment effectiveness be planned when production grows?

Practical guidance for overall equipment effectiveness: move from manual to semi-automatic and automatic production in sensible stages.

Answer format: direct explanation, ordered checks and relevant solution routes. . Application-specific engineering review is still required.

Direct answer

For overall equipment effectiveness, increase capacity in stages while keeping the product and pack range flexible. Improvement starts with a clear definition, measured baseline and an agreed result that can be tested after the change. Start by measure current good output and labour by operation and record a defined before-and-after metric supported by production records. Make one controlled change at a time so the original cause is not hidden by several new settings.

What usually causes this?

  • buying for an optimistic peak rather than measured demand
  • A change in data definition and collection or operator and maintenance method.
  • moving to full automation before packaging formats are stable
  • The equipment or handling method not being set for a combined view of availability, performance and quality.
  • underestimating cleaning, setup and operator handling time

Checks to make in order

  1. Measure current good output and labour by operation
  2. Record a defined before-and-after metric supported by production records using a representative sample.
  3. Forecast realistic low, normal and peak demand
  4. Check product and format variation, machine condition and process capability and acceptance, risk and commercial criteria.
  5. Compare manual, semi-automatic and automatic cells
  6. Test the most difficult product and format
  7. Plan a layout and controls that allow later expansion

How to decide the next step

Overall equipment effectiveness involves a combined view of availability, performance and quality. Semi-automatic equipment often gives the best first step; full automation becomes stronger when demand and formats are stable.

If adjustment and maintenance cannot hold the required result across the complete product and pack range, compare the machinery route against a written acceptance test. The important comparison is sustained good output—not only maximum cycle speed.
